

Beef pieces sit in a chilli sauce with egg noodles, packaged as a frozen meal for heating from chilled or frozen. It's built around a savoury sauce rather than a broth, so the noodles come coated instead of soupy. Beef and sauce do most of the work here, and this version in the range sits alongside other straightforward noodle dishes. Expect a mix of sauce, sliced or chopped beef, and soft noodles once warmed through. Chilli heat is moderate rather than fiery, sitting closer to a stir-fry style than a proper Sichuan level of spice. Noodles tend to absorb the sauce as they heat, so giving everything a good stir halfway through cooking helps keep the texture even throughout the tray.
